A fuzzy recommendation system for predicting the customers interests using sentiment analysis and ontology in e-commerce
R. Karthik,Sannasi Ganapathy +1 more
Reads0
Chats0
TLDR
A new fuzzy logic-based product recommendation system which dynamically predicts the most relevant products to the customers in online shopping according to the users’ current interests and uses ontology alignment for making decisions that are more accurate and predict dynamically based on the search context.About:
This article is published in Applied Soft Computing.The article was published on 2021-09-01. It has received 48 citations till now. The article focuses on the topics: End user & Recommender system.read more
